Vocabulary list for this lesson: • Bonjour Hello • Je m’appelle Caroline My name is Caroline • Enchanté(e) Nice to meet you • Parlez-vous anglais (m)? Do you speak English? • Je parle I speak • Oui Yes • Français (m) French • Non No • Mais But • Je parle pas I don’t speak • Un petit peu A little bit • Merci Thanks • Au revoir Goodbye Canadian French for Flight Attendants The French course desig...

I grew up in Canada but I was born in Romania… i am currently 14 years old and I am planning to go back to Canada since I moved back to Romani a last year before Covid my dad applied for a citizenship for him and I but it got cancelled and we needed to go to Canada. Do I need to have a citizenship to be a flight attendant? English is my first language but I’m starting to forget it since I’m now learning Romanian. I’m from Vancouver btw ! Any tips?
For airlines in Canada, it depends on the airline. Some will only hire Canadian citizens with a Canadian passport (Air Canada, for example). Others will hire permanent residents as well (Jazz Aviation, for example). You'll need to check with each airline and read each one's flight attendant job posting to see.
